.page-module__jA8rXa__nlHero{text-align:center;padding:130px 0 96px;position:relative;overflow:hidden}.page-module__jA8rXa__nlHero:before{content:"";background:radial-gradient(ellipse 50% 60% at 50% 30%, color-mix(in oklab, var(--color-sand) 14%, transparent), transparent 65%);pointer-events:none;position:absolute;inset:0}.page-module__jA8rXa__heroInner{max-width:760px;margin:0 auto;padding:0 24px;position:relative}.page-module__jA8rXa__heroEyebrow{font-family:var(--font-mono);letter-spacing:.22em;text-transform:uppercase;color:var(--color-ink-dim);align-items:center;gap:10px;margin-bottom:24px;font-size:12px;display:inline-flex}.page-module__jA8rXa__heroEyebrow:before,.page-module__jA8rXa__heroEyebrow:after{content:"";background:var(--color-ink-dim);width:24px;height:1px}.page-module__jA8rXa__heroH1{font-family:var(--font-display);letter-spacing:-.025em;margin:0 0 18px;font-size:clamp(56px,8vw,120px);font-weight:400;line-height:.95}.page-module__jA8rXa__heroH1 em{color:var(--color-sand);font-style:italic}.page-module__jA8rXa__heroDash{color:var(--color-ink-muted);font-weight:300}.page-module__jA8rXa__subtitle{font-family:var(--font-display);color:var(--color-ink-2);max-width:30ch;margin:0 auto 40px;font-size:clamp(20px,2.4vw,28px);font-style:italic;line-height:1.3}.page-module__jA8rXa__subscribeForm{background:var(--color-surface);border:1px solid var(--color-border-strong);border-radius:var(--radius-pill);max-width:520px;box-shadow:var(--shadow-md);margin:0 auto;padding:6px 6px 6px 20px;transition:border-color .15s,box-shadow .15s;display:flex}.page-module__jA8rXa__subscribeForm:focus-within{border-color:var(--color-cta);box-shadow:0 0 0 4px var(--color-cta-soft), var(--shadow-md)}.page-module__jA8rXa__subscribeForm input{color:var(--color-ink);font-size:15px;font-family:var(--font-sans);background:0 0;border:0;outline:none;flex:1;min-width:0;padding:14px 4px}.page-module__jA8rXa__subscribeForm input::placeholder{color:var(--color-ink-muted)}.page-module__jA8rXa__subscribeForm button{background:var(--color-cta);color:#fff;border-radius:var(--radius-pill);font-size:14px;font-weight:500;font-family:var(--font-sans);cursor:pointer;white-space:nowrap;border:0;padding:13px 22px;transition:background .15s}.page-module__jA8rXa__subscribeForm button:hover{background:var(--color-cta-hover)}.page-module__jA8rXa__subscribeHint{color:var(--color-ink-dim);margin-top:16px;font-size:13px}.page-module__jA8rXa__subscribeSocial{background:var(--color-canvas-2);border:1px solid var(--color-border);border-radius:var(--radius-pill);font-family:var(--font-mono);letter-spacing:.12em;text-transform:uppercase;color:var(--color-ink-dim);align-items:center;gap:12px;margin-top:32px;padding:10px 16px;font-size:12px;display:inline-flex}.page-module__jA8rXa__pulse{background:var(--color-success);border-radius:50%;width:7px;height:7px;animation:2s ease-in-out infinite page-module__jA8rXa__pulse}@keyframes page-module__jA8rXa__pulse{0%,to{opacity:1}50%{opacity:.35}}.page-module__jA8rXa__subscribeSocial strong{color:var(--color-ink);font-family:var(--font-sans);letter-spacing:0;text-transform:none;font-size:13px;font-weight:500}.page-module__jA8rXa__whatSection{border-top:1px solid var(--color-border);padding:96px 0}.page-module__jA8rXa__whatHead{text-align:center;max-width:640px;margin:0 auto 56px}.page-module__jA8rXa__whatHead h2{font-family:var(--font-display);letter-spacing:-.018em;margin:12px 0 0;font-size:clamp(34px,4vw,52px);font-weight:400;line-height:1.04}.page-module__jA8rXa__whatHead h2 em{color:var(--color-sand);font-style:italic}.page-module__jA8rXa__whatGrid{grid-template-columns:repeat(4,1fr);gap:16px;display:grid}@media (max-width:980px){.page-module__jA8rXa__whatGrid{grid-template-columns:repeat(2,1fr)}}@media (max-width:540px){.page-module__jA8rXa__whatGrid{grid-template-columns:1fr}}.page-module__jA8rXa__whatCard{background:var(--color-surface);border:1px solid var(--color-border);border-radius:var(--radius-lg);flex-direction:column;padding:28px 24px;display:flex}.page-module__jA8rXa__whatCardRoman{font-family:var(--font-display);color:var(--color-sand);margin-bottom:24px;font-size:32px;line-height:1}.page-module__jA8rXa__whatCard h3{font-family:var(--font-display);letter-spacing:-.01em;margin:0 0 10px;font-size:22px;font-weight:400;line-height:1.15}.page-module__jA8rXa__whatCard p{color:var(--color-ink-dim);margin:0;font-size:14px;line-height:1.55}.page-module__jA8rXa__featSection{background:var(--color-canvas-2);border-top:1px solid var(--color-border);border-bottom:1px solid var(--color-border);padding:96px 0}.page-module__jA8rXa__featLead{text-align:center;margin-bottom:48px}.page-module__jA8rXa__featLead h2{font-family:var(--font-display);letter-spacing:-.018em;margin:12px 0 0;font-size:clamp(34px,4vw,52px);font-weight:400}.page-module__jA8rXa__featLead h2 em{color:var(--color-sand);font-style:italic}.page-module__jA8rXa__featCard{background:var(--color-surface);border:1px solid var(--color-border);border-radius:var(--radius-xl);max-width:920px;box-shadow:var(--shadow-md);margin:0 auto;padding:56px 56px 48px;position:relative}@media (max-width:720px){.page-module__jA8rXa__featCard{padding:36px 28px 32px}}.page-module__jA8rXa__featCard:before{content:"";background:linear-gradient(90deg, transparent, var(--color-sand), transparent);opacity:.7;border-radius:2px;height:2px;position:absolute;top:-1px;left:64px;right:64px}.page-module__jA8rXa__featMeta{font-family:var(--font-mono);letter-spacing:.18em;text-transform:uppercase;color:var(--color-ink-dim);flex-wrap:wrap;align-items:center;gap:14px;margin-bottom:24px;font-size:11px;display:flex}.page-module__jA8rXa__featNum{color:var(--color-cta)}.page-module__jA8rXa__featSep{color:var(--color-ink-muted)}.page-module__jA8rXa__featCard h3{font-family:var(--font-display);letter-spacing:-.018em;margin:0 0 20px;font-size:clamp(28px,4vw,44px);font-weight:400;line-height:1.08}.page-module__jA8rXa__featCard h3 em{color:var(--color-sand);font-style:italic}.page-module__jA8rXa__featLede{font-family:var(--font-display);color:var(--color-ink-2);margin:0 0 16px;font-size:19px;line-height:1.55}.page-module__jA8rXa__featLede:first-letter{font-family:var(--font-display);float:left;color:var(--color-cta);padding-top:8px;padding-right:12px;font-size:64px;font-style:italic;line-height:.85}.page-module__jA8rXa__featBody{color:var(--color-ink-2);margin:0 0 24px;font-size:16px;line-height:1.65}.page-module__jA8rXa__readRow{border-top:1px solid var(--color-border);flex-wrap:wrap;justify-content:space-between;align-items:center;gap:16px;margin-top:28px;padding-top:28px;display:flex}.page-module__jA8rXa__readBy{color:var(--color-ink-dim);align-items:center;gap:10px;font-size:13px;display:flex}.page-module__jA8rXa__readByAvatar{background:linear-gradient(135deg, var(--color-sand), var(--color-cream));border-radius:50%;width:32px;height:32px}.page-module__jA8rXa__readBy strong{color:var(--color-ink);font-weight:500}.page-module__jA8rXa__readByVenue{font-family:var(--font-mono);letter-spacing:.08em;font-size:11px}.page-module__jA8rXa__latestSection{padding:96px 0}.page-module__jA8rXa__latestHead{grid-template-columns:1fr auto;align-items:end;gap:24px;margin-bottom:48px;display:grid}@media (max-width:720px){.page-module__jA8rXa__latestHead{grid-template-columns:1fr}}.page-module__jA8rXa__latestHead h2{font-family:var(--font-display);letter-spacing:-.018em;margin:12px 0 0;font-size:clamp(32px,4vw,48px);font-weight:400;line-height:1.04}.page-module__jA8rXa__latestHead h2 em{color:var(--color-sand);font-style:italic}.page-module__jA8rXa__archive{color:var(--color-cta);font-size:14px;font-weight:500;text-decoration:none}.page-module__jA8rXa__archive:after{content:" →"}.page-module__jA8rXa__issueList{flex-direction:column;display:flex}.page-module__jA8rXa__issue{border-top:1px solid var(--color-border);color:inherit;grid-template-columns:120px 1fr auto;align-items:baseline;gap:32px;padding:28px 0;text-decoration:none;transition:padding-left .15s;display:grid}.page-module__jA8rXa__issue:last-child{border-bottom:1px solid var(--color-border)}.page-module__jA8rXa__issue:hover{padding-left:12px}.page-module__jA8rXa__issue:hover .page-module__jA8rXa__issueTitle{color:var(--color-cta)}.page-module__jA8rXa__issueDate{font-family:var(--font-mono);letter-spacing:.08em;color:var(--color-ink-dim);text-transform:uppercase;font-size:12px}.page-module__jA8rXa__issueContent{flex-direction:column;gap:6px;display:flex}.page-module__jA8rXa__issueNum{font-family:var(--font-mono);letter-spacing:.16em;text-transform:uppercase;color:var(--color-ink-muted);font-size:11px}.page-module__jA8rXa__issueTitle{font-family:var(--font-display);letter-spacing:-.012em;color:var(--color-ink);font-size:clamp(22px,2.4vw,28px);line-height:1.2;transition:color .15s}.page-module__jA8rXa__issueTitle em{color:var(--color-sand);font-style:italic}.page-module__jA8rXa__issueLede{color:var(--color-ink-dim);margin-top:4px;font-size:14px;line-height:1.5}.page-module__jA8rXa__issueRead{font-family:var(--font-mono);letter-spacing:.12em;text-transform:uppercase;color:var(--color-ink-muted);font-size:11px}@media (max-width:720px){.page-module__jA8rXa__issue{grid-template-columns:1fr;gap:8px}.page-module__jA8rXa__issueRead{display:none}}.page-module__jA8rXa__nlBannerSection{padding:64px 0 128px}.page-module__jA8rXa__nlBanner{background:var(--color-canvas-2);color:var(--color-ink);border-radius:var(--radius-xl);text-align:center;padding:80px 56px;position:relative;overflow:hidden}.page-module__jA8rXa__nlBanner:before{content:"";background:radial-gradient(ellipse 50% 60% at 50% 0%, color-mix(in oklab, var(--color-brand-gemba) 32%, transparent), transparent 65%);pointer-events:none;position:absolute;inset:0}.page-module__jA8rXa__bannerInner{max-width:600px;margin:0 auto;position:relative}.page-module__jA8rXa__nlBanner h2{font-family:var(--font-display);letter-spacing:-.02em;color:var(--color-ink);margin:0 0 16px;font-size:clamp(36px,4.8vw,60px);font-weight:400;line-height:1}.page-module__jA8rXa__nlBanner h2 em{color:var(--color-cream);font-style:italic}.page-module__jA8rXa__bannerSub{font-family:var(--font-display);color:color-mix(in oklab, var(--color-ink) 85%, transparent);margin:0 0 36px;font-size:20px;font-style:italic}.page-module__jA8rXa__bannerForm{background:color-mix(in oklab, var(--color-surface) 60%, transparent);border-color:var(--color-border-strong)}.page-module__jA8rXa__bannerForm input{color:var(--color-ink)!important}.page-module__jA8rXa__bannerForm input::placeholder{color:var(--color-ink-dim)!important}.page-module__jA8rXa__bannerHint{font-family:var(--font-mono);letter-spacing:.14em;text-transform:uppercase;color:var(--color-ink-dim);margin-top:18px;font-size:11px}.page-module__jA8rXa__bannerEyebrow{color:var(--color-cream)!important}